Engineering Technician I
Cirtec Medical is a leading outsourcing partner for complex medical devices, specializing in comprehensive solutions for Class II and III devices. The Engineering Technician I position is responsible for utilizing advanced equipment in the development of medical devices, collaborating with design and process teams to create prototypes and providing feedback to ensure successful project outcomes.

Responsibilities
Comply with all Good Manufacturing Practices (CGMP) requirements to ensure products are consistently produced and controlled according to the Quality System
Complies with company, quality and safety standards, policies and procedures
Run equipment tests, collect data and analyze data with the engineering team
Make recommendations on how to improve the quality or efficiency of a process based on data and observation
Ability to diagnose and solve problems with jobs in a timely manner
Assist in training employees on equipment and assembly skills
Interact effectively and assist engineering in improving quality and solving problems
Develop processes and procedures for projects to improve quality and cost
Originate and maintain written technical descriptions of processes and procedures comprehensive in scope and understandable by the audience
Represent engineering for Material Review Board concerning material dispositions
Represent Engineering in cross functional teams as assigned
Maintain compliance to procedures and regulatory requirements
Understand and follow safety policies and practices, attend safety training and wear PPE as required
Prepares Engineering Change Orders for processes and components
Performs Corrective and Preventative Action tasks
Complies with company, quality and safety standards, policies, and procedures
